LOUISVILLE — In Loving Memory of Katrina Ann Chapman, Our dear daughter and sister was sent to Heaven on Oct. 4, 2012.

Katrina was born on September 12, 1963, in Owensboro, Ky. 

Katrina was loved and will be missed by her parents, Jerry Chapman and Julia Westerfield Chapman of Greenwood, Ind.

She is also survived by her two sisters, Tonya Howard and husband Shelby III of Greenwood, Ind., and Nicole Webb and her husband Greg of Paducah, Ky.; four nieces and nephews, Whitney Rawlings of Whiteland, Ind., Shelby Howard IV and his wife Kelly of Greenwood, Ind., daughter and son of Tonya and Shelby Howard, Boston, and Blake Hicks, and Garett Webb, sons and daughter of Nicole and Greg Webb; and four great-nieces and nephews, Madison Harkness and Lucas Rawlings, daughter and son of Whitney Rawlings, and Shelby Howard V and Brooklyn Howard, son and daughter of Shelby and Kelly Howard.

Katrina was preceded in death by her grandparents, Walter and Ollie Westerfield of Owensboro, Ky., and Owen and Imogene Chapman of Philpot, Ky.

Katrina has been a resident of Hazelwood Center of Louisville, Ky., since December 1982.

Her family is so grateful to all the staff and residents of Hazelwood for their loving care, support and companionship.

Visitation will be from 11:00 to 1:00 p.m. Monday, October 8, at G.H. Herrmann Greenwood Funeral Home at The Gardens at Olive Branch, 1605 S. State Road 135, Greenwood, Ind., followed by the funeral service at 1:00 p.m. Burial will be at Greenwood Cemetery in Greenwood, Ind.

Katrina will always be remembered for her beautiful smile and her sweet and loving personality, and her memory will live on forever in our hearts.
